Why is 3am so famous?

In folklore, the witching hour or devil's hour is a time of night that is associated with supernatural events, whereby witches, demons and ghosts are thought to appear and be at their most powerful. Definitions vary, and include the hour immediately after midnight and the time between 3:00 am and 4:00 am.

What happens to our bodies at 3am?

Cortisol production begins its natural morning rise around 3am, preparing your system for eventual waking hours before sunrise. When this process misfires—starting too early or surging too aggressively—you end up wide awake in the middle of the night. Your core body temperature reaches its lowest point between 2-4am.

What is the 130 hour rule?

The 130-hour rule is a fitness concept, popularized by coach Bobby Maximus, stating it takes roughly 130 quality training hours for significant body transformation, equating to about 1 hour daily, 5 days a week, for 6 months, emphasizing consistency, progressive challenge, proper nutrition, and rest. It highlights that fitness requires substantial, non-negotiable effort, not shortcuts, with faster timelines (like 3 months) demanding much higher intensity (e.g., twice daily workouts).
